Output 50c7ccf56b17f66d308831cb33fcbf32115c173b37485617f8ca5c637d8fc69b:2

value
692608
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7baef27b26a349d5c512b20b6ecfa3b50cc0b9cd OP_EQUALVERIFY OP_CHECKSIG
address
1CGyh94zTw1QzhoKUHgD7JjhLWzZkDDwgU
transaction
50c7ccf56b17f66d308831cb33fcbf32115c173b37485617f8ca5c637d8fc69b
spent
true